diff options
Diffstat (limited to 'community/openarena/strcpy-memmove.patch')
-rw-r--r-- | community/openarena/strcpy-memmove.patch | 20 |
1 files changed, 20 insertions, 0 deletions
diff --git a/community/openarena/strcpy-memmove.patch b/community/openarena/strcpy-memmove.patch new file mode 100644 index 000000000..0123af61a --- /dev/null +++ b/community/openarena/strcpy-memmove.patch @@ -0,0 +1,20 @@ +--- code/botlib/l_script.c.orig 2009-11-02 20:29:23.000000000 +0100 ++++ code/botlib/l_script.c 2009-11-02 22:21:40.000000000 +0100 +@@ -1118,7 +1118,7 @@ + { + if (*string == '\"') + { +- strcpy(string, string+1); ++ memmove(string, string+1, strlen(string)); + } //end if + if (string[strlen(string)-1] == '\"') + { +@@ -1135,7 +1135,7 @@ + { + if (*string == '\'') + { +- strcpy(string, string+1); ++ memmove(string, string+1, strlen(string)); + } //end if + if (string[strlen(string)-1] == '\'') + { |